Transaction 059bc24f9859ee2a24a16edc90ccdde10f41a7b655c66efd8e204286971f6e80

1 Input
2 Outputs
  • 059bc24f9859ee2a24a16edc90ccdde10f41a7b655c66efd8e204286971f6e80:0
  • value  5859
    address  1MezBfsQ36vEuzNowE455gt3dBbmPYVhNF
  • 059bc24f9859ee2a24a16edc90ccdde10f41a7b655c66efd8e204286971f6e80:1
  • value  17141382
    address  39h78nn2ZzktcgafzSBDM37LL3Ji2F58RJ